Paleontologists in Germany have unveiled a new ichthyosaur species from Mistelgau, named Eurhinosaurus mistelgauensis, characterized by a distinctive swordfish-like snout. This find emphasizes Mistelgau's importance as a site for Jurassic fossils and promises further insights into ancient marine ecosystems.
A comprehensive 12-year study employing machine learning has unveiled significant behavioral shifts in red hind groupers, highlighting a surge in territorial sounds over courtship calls. These findings suggest changes in population dynamics and underscore the pivotal role of AI in illuminating environmental and ecological transformations.
